S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EM - STEERING WHEEL PAD AND SPIRAL CABLE
DISPOSAL
HINT:
When scrapping a vehicle equipped with SRS or disposing of
the steering wheel pad, be sure to deploy the airbag first in ac-
cordance with the procedure described below. If any abnormal-
RS122-01
ity occurs with the airbag deployment, contact the SERVICE
DEPT. of TOYOTA MOTOR SALES, USA, INC.
CAUTION:
S Never dispose of a steering wheel pad which has an
undeployed airbag.
S The airbag produces an exploding sound when it is
deployed, so perform the operation outdoors and
where it will not create a nuisance to nearby resi-
dents.
S When deploying the airbag, always use the specified
SST (SRS Airbag Deployment Tool). Perform the op-
eration in a place away from electrical noise.
S When deploying an airbag, perform the operation at
SST least 10 m (33 ft) away from the steering wheel pad.
S The steering wheel pad becomes extremely hot when
the airbag is deployed, so do not touch it for at least
30 minutes after deployment.
AB0152 S Use gloves and safety glasses when handling a steer-
ing wheel pad with a deployed airbag.
S Do not apply water, etc. to a steering wheel pad with
a deployed airbag.
S Always wash your hands with water after completing
the operation.
1. AIRBAG DEPLOYMENT WHEN SCRAPPING VE-
HICLE
HINT:
Prepare a battery as the power source to deploy the airbag.
(a) Check the function of the SST.
SST 09082-00700
CAUTION:
When deploying the airbag, always use the specified SST:
SST
SRS Airbag Deployment Tool.
AB0152
RS-26
S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EM - STEERING WHEEL PAD AND SPIRAL CABLE
(1) Connect the SST to the battery.
Connect the red clip of the SST to the battery posi-
Battery
tive (+) terminal and the black clip to the battery neg-
ative (-) terminal.
SST
AB0158
(2) Check the function of the SST.
Press the SST activation switch, and check that the
LED of the SST activation switch comes on.
SST
CAUTION:
S Do not connect the SST connector (yellow colored
one) to the airbag.
S If the LED comes on when the activation switch is not
being pressed, SST malfunction is possible, so re-
H01580 place the SST with a new one.
(3) Disconnect the SST from the battery.
(b) Precaution (see page RS-1 and RS-3).
(c) Disconnect the cable from the negative battery terminal.
Wait for 90 seconds after disconnecting the cable to prevent the
airbag working.
(d) Remove the steering column cover lower.
(1) While turning the steering wheel assembly to the
right and left, remove the 3 screws and steering col-
umn cover lower.
H23202
(e) Install the SST.
CAUTION:
Check that there is no looseness in the steering wheel as-
sembly and steering wheel pad.
(1) Disconnect the airbag connector (yellow colored
one) from the spiral cable.
NOTICE:
When handling the airbag connector, take care not to dam-
SST
H20645 H23684 age the airbag wire harness.
RS-27
S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EM - STEERING WHEEL PAD AND SPIRAL CABLE
(2) Connect the SST connector to the airbag connector
of the spiral cable.
SST 09082-00700, 09082-00780
NOTICE:
To avoid damaging the SST connector and wire harness,
do not lock the secondary lock of the twin lock.
(3) Move the SST at least 10 m (33 ft) away from the ve-
hicle front side window.
(4) Maintaining enough clearance for the SST wire har-
Battery ness in the front side window, close all doors and
windows of the vehicle.
NOTICE:
SST
Take care not to damage the SST wire harness.
10 m (33 ft) or more (5) Connect the red clip of the SST to the battery posi-
R13455 tive (+) terminal and the black clip of the SST to the
negative (-) terminal.
(f) Deploy the airbag.
(1) Check that no one is inside the vehicle or within a
10 m (33 ft) radius of the vehicle.
(2) Press the SST activation switch and deploy the air-
bag.
CAUTION:
S When deploying the airbag, make sure that no one is
near the vehicle.
S The steering wheel pad becomes extremely hot when
the airbag is deployed, so do not touch it for at least
30 minutes after deployment.
S Use gloves and safety glasses when handling a steer-
ing wheel pad with a deployed airbag.
S Do not apply water, etc. to a steering wheel pad with
a deployed airbag.
S Always wash your hands with water after completing
the operation.
2. DEPLOYMENT WHEN DISPOSING OF STEERING
WHEEL PAD ONLY
NOTICE:
S When disposing of the steering wheel pad, never use
the customer's vehicle to deploy the airbag.
S Be sure to follow the procedure given below when de-
ploying the airbag.
HINT:
Prepare a battery as the power source to deploy the airbag.
RS-28
S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EM - STEERING WHEEL PAD AND SPIRAL CABLE
(a) Check the function of the SST (see step 1-(a)).
(b) Remove the steering wheel pad (see page RS-23).
CAUTION:
S When removing the steering wheel pad, work must be
SST started 90 seconds after the ignition switch is turned
to the "LOCK" position and the negative (-) terminal
cable is disconnected from the battery.
S When storing the steering wheel pad, keep the airbag
AB0152 deployment side facing upward.
(c) Using a service-purpose wire harness for the vehicle, tie
Wire Harness
down the steering wheel pad to the disc wheel.
Diameter Wire harness: Stripped wire harness section
1.25 mm2 or more (0.0019 in2. or more)
CAUTION:
If the wire harness is too thin or an alternative object is
used to tie down the steering wheel pad, it may be snapped
Stripped Wire Harness Section by the shock when the airbag is deployed. Always use a
AB0163 wire harness for vehicle use with an area of at least 1.25
mm2 (0.0019 in.2).
HINT:
To calculate the area of the stripped wire harness section:
Area = 3.14 x (Diameter)2 divided by 4
(1) Install the 2 bolts with washers into the 2 bolt holes
on the steering wheel pad.
Bolt:
L: 35.0 mm (1.378 in.)
M: 6.0 mm (0.236 in.)
Pitch: 1.0 mm (0.039 in.)
L
NOTICE:
M
S Tighten the bolts by hand until the bolts become diffi-
H23203 cult to turn.
S Do not tighten the bolts excessively.
(2) After connecting the SST below to each other, con-
nect them to the steering wheel pad connectors.
SST SST 09082-00802 (09082-10801, 09082-30801)
H23207
RS-29
S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EM - STEERING WHEEL PAD AND SPIRAL CABLE
(3) Using 3 wire harnesses, wind wire harness at least
2 times each around the bolts installed on the left
and right sides of the steering wheel pad.
CAUTION:
S Tightly wind the wire harness around the bolts so that
there is no slack.
S Make sure that the wire harness is tight. If there is
2 Times or more slack in wire harness, the steering wheel pad may be-
come loose due to the shock when the airbag is
deployed.
H23204
(4) Face the airbag deployment side of the steering
wheel pad upward. Separately tie the left and right
sides of the steering wheel pad to the disc wheel
through the hub nut holes. Position the SST con-
nector so that it hangs downward through the hub
hole in the disc wheel.
CAUTION:
S Make sure that the wire harness is tight. If there is
H23205 slack in wire harness, the steering wheel pad may be-
come loose due to the shock when the airbag is
deployed.
S Always tie down the steering wheel pad with the air-
bag deployment side facing upward.
NOTICE:
The disc wheel will be marked by the airbag deployment,
so use an extra disc wheel.
(d) Install the SST.
CAUTION:
Place the disc wheel on level ground.
(1) Connect the SST connector.
SST 09082-00700
CAUTION:
To avoid damaging the SST connector and wire harness,
SST do not lock the secondary lock of the twin lock. Also, se-
H23206 cure some slack for the SST wire harness inside the disc
wheel.
RS-30
S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EM - STEERING WHEEL PAD AND SPIRAL CABLE
(2) Move the SST at least 10 m (33 ft) away from the
steering wheel pad tied down to the disc wheel.
Battery
SST
10 m (33 ft) or more
R13763
Y (e) Cover the steering wheel pad with a cardboard box or
tires.
Covering method using a cardboard box:
Y X Cover the steering wheel pad with the cardboard box and
place weights on the cardboard box in 4 places totalling
at least 190 N (19 kg, 43 lb).
Cardboard box size:
Must exceed the following dimensions:
Weight H00401 X = 460 mm (18.11 in.)
Y = 650 mm (25.59 in.)
NOTICE:
S When dimension Y of the cardboard box exceeds the
diameter of the disc wheel with tire which the steering
wheel pad is tied to, X should be the following size.
X = 460 mm (18.11 in.) + width of tire
S If a cardboard box whicn is smaller than the specified
size is used, the cardboard box will be broken by the
shock from the airbag deployment.
S Covering method using tires:
Inner Diam. Place at least 3 tires without disc wheels on the tire
with disc wheel which the steering wheel pad is tied
to. Place the tire with disc wheel on them.
Width
Tire size: Must exceed the following dimensions:
Width: 185 mm (7.28 in.)
Inner diameter: 360 mm (14.17 in.)
Tires CAUTION:
(3 or More) Do not use tires with disc wheels except on the top and bot-
tom.
NOTICE:
S The tires may be marked by the airbag deployment,
so use the redundant tires.
H23914 S Do not place the SST connector under the tire be-
cause it could be damaged.
RS-31
S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EM - STEERING WHEEL PAD AND SPIRAL CABLE
(1) Tie the tires together with 2 wire harnesses.
CAUTION:
Make sure that the wire harness is tight. Looseness in the
wire harness results in the tires coming free due to the
shock when the airbag is deployed.
H23917
(f) Deploy the airbag.
(1) Connect the red clip of the SST to the battery posi-
tive (+) terminal and the black clip of the SST to the
Battery battery negative (-) terminal.
(2) Check that no one is within a 10 m (33 ft) radius of
SST the disc wheel which the steering wheel pad is tied
to.
(3) Press the SST activation switch and deploy the air-
10 m (33 ft) or more H23915 bag.
CAUTION:
When deploying the airbag, make sure that no one is near
the tire.
HINT:
The airbag is deployed as the LED of the SST activation switch
comes on.
(g) Dispose of the steering wheel pad.
CAUTION:
S The steering wheel pad becomes extremely hot when
the airbag is deployed, so do not touch it for at least
30 minutes after deployment.
S Use gloves and safety glasses when handling a steer-
ing wheel pad with a deployed airbag.
S Do not apply water, etc. to a steering wheel pad with
H23208 a deployed airbag.
S Always wash your hands with water after completing
the operation.
(1) Remove the steering wheel pad from the disc
wheel.
(2) Place the steering wheel pad in a plastic bag, tie it
tightly and dispose of it as other general part dispos-
al.
